Media Executive, Maazi Tochukwu Ezeoke has reacted to the latest report by StatiSense which placed Anambra State as the number one in Out of School Children in Southern Nigeria
In the new report, Anambra State was ranked highest with 21.3 percent in the Primary school session and second with 13.2 percent in the lower secondary school session “Of Out Of School Children In The South Of Nigeria 2021.
Reacting to the new report which he described as unacceptable, the Njenje Media CEO called on the Anambra State Governor, Professor Charles Soludo to do something drastic to reverse the situation.
He wrote:
“Dear Prof. @CCSoludo, the report here placed Anambra on top of the list for out of primary school children in the whole of South! It is unacceptable, we must collectively reverse this within the shortest possible time. Please mobilise whatever that is necessary to to end this!”
